How does renal medullary blood flow change sodium absorption.

Respuesta :

aydan1123
aydan1123 aydan1123
  • 03-12-2021

Answer:

When NO is produced by the mTAL and diffuses to the pericytes of the vasa recta, medullary blood flow (MBF) increases thereby reducing sodium reabsorption and shifting the renal function curve to the left
